Output 73520fab58c049bd5e0dda6208321c02d817620f614d0ef01e213ce3cb4281b8:0

value
36909382491405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0603f6af66654a0ada7203d95504c6a452a58ab OP_EQUALVERIFY OP_CHECKSIG
address
DMDgmRtBdua8NtDs2ke4ow6tmjxHQopuGe
transaction
73520fab58c049bd5e0dda6208321c02d817620f614d0ef01e213ce3cb4281b8